Output d59ab7c7f7b544dab937a874096d16a7a6031e2a7d65d00c3fd8d4294b8bddb9:0

value
129100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8943533fec9f1c213b1b4871ae62c982631263e9 OP_EQUAL
address
3ECo9fHvTqEeybk3tgAUj4CnCA6fRvLnoE
transaction
d59ab7c7f7b544dab937a874096d16a7a6031e2a7d65d00c3fd8d4294b8bddb9
spent
true